Frequently Asked Questions

Is Lincoln Park a good place to live?
Lincoln Park is a good place to live. Lincoln Park is considered very car-dependent and somewhat bikeable. Lincoln Park is a neighborhood with a crime score of 4, on par with the average neighborhood in the U.S. Lincoln Park has 2 parks for recreational activities. It has a median age of 35. The average household income is $86,929 which is below the national average. College graduates make up 22.7% of residents. A majority of residents in Lincoln Park are home owners, with 13.9% of residents renting and 86.1% of residents owning their home. How much do you need to make to afford a house in Lincoln Park?
The median home price in Lincoln Park is $497,945. If you put a 20% down payment of $99,600 and had a 30-year fixed mortgage with an interest rate of 6.72%, your estimated principal and interest payment would be $2,580 a month plus property taxes, HOA fees, home insurance, PMI, and utilities. Using the 28% rule, you would need to make at least $111K a year to afford the median home price in Lincoln Park. The average household income in Lincoln Park is $87K.
